Understanding Hades' Passive and Abilities
The passive of Hades, Blight, is actually a core part of his gameplay. You want to consistently be dealing damage to keep the uptime for Blight going so that his other abilities have more effect. His two active abilities, Death From Below and Shroud of Darkness, provide him with great crowd control and strong possibilities of damage. Death From Below provides him with mobility, while slowing Blighted enemies. Shroud of Darkness silences and fears Blighted targets.

How to Build Hades in Smite 2?
Smite 2 has three different auto-builds provided by Hades, the God of the Underworld, for different playstyles and personal preference.
Burst Damage-Hades' burst damage potential will be highly enjoyed by Mid Laners with this build. By combining smart Death from Below and Blink Rune use, one may find themselves catching opponents off guard for damage and taking kills. The Burst Damage build is for those kinds of players who like playing with aggressive intent and in control of the mid lane.
- Bruiser: A balanced build, offering solo laners both offense and defense. It does not bring as explosive damage as a Burst Damage build, but it provides excellent maintainability of long battles, allowing Hades to bear up against enemy attacks and deal consistent damage in return. The Bruiser would be good for those players who enjoy more methodical gameplay, hence a strong presence in the Solo Lane.
- Hybrid Tank: The main role this build represents is survivability, making Hades capable of sustaining much longer in battles and dealing damage considerably. It's going to be an excellent choice for players on Duo Lane since one will be able to support their allies with a lot of damage from his side. Using more defense-oriented items and skills can make Hades a front-line tank capable of protecting his allies and disrupting the strategy of the opponents.
Ultimately, Hades' best Auto Build will be your personal preference, team composition, and the situations you are trying to overcome in the game. Go ahead and try each one out, find which suits your playstyle best and helps you achieve your goals in Smite 2.
Hades Manual Build-In Smite 2
Hades is a relatively fearsome God in Smite, but one of the more Intelligence-based Gods. He can be played very well both in Solo and Middle Lanes, though his build strategy will differ slightly between the two.
Core Items for Both Lanes:
- Book of Thoth: Core item in most of Hades' builds, providing hard Intelligence and mana regeneration. Warlock's Staff: Provides loads of Intelligence and cooldown reduction, so that you use those abilities all the time.
- Ethereal Staff: This is an ability power and mana source, which makes Hades a scary opponent in any team fight.
- Situational Items Lane-specific ( Solo Lane: Alternatively, pick Breastplate of Valor for physical protection and additional mana, and Gem of Focus for more Intelligence and mana.
The two items are roughly even in power for some builds, with the Breastplate of Valor providing more substantial defense and Gem of Focus providing a hard power increase. For most players, Gem of Focus will be preferred simply because it focuses more on sustained damage and mana efficiency.
- Mid Lane: Ethereal Staff is a worthy pickup because it will add ability power and mana to your god. What's more, well, it synergizes with his passive Devour Souls, helping Hades sustain in a lane and dealing much damage in a team fight. However, for a more tanky build, one may consider picking up Divine Kilt, which would give him both physical and magical protection.
